وَحَدَّثَنَا أَبُو بَكْرِ بْنُ أَبِى شَيْبَةَ حَدَّثَنَا جَعْفَرُ بْنُ عَوْنٍ أَخْبَرَنَا سُفْيَانُ عَنْ أَبِى إِسْحَاقَ بِهَذَا الإِسْنَادِ نَحْوَهُ وَزَادَ وَكَانَ يَسْتَحِبُّ ثَلاَثًا يَقُولُ « اللَّهُمَّ عَلَيْكَ بِقُرَيْشٍ اللَّهُمَّ عَلَيْكَ بِقُرَيْشٍ اللَّهُمَّ عَلَيْكَ بِقُرَيْشٍ » ثَلاَثًا وَذَكَرَ فِيهِمُ الْوَلِيدَ بْنَ عُتْبَةَ وَأُمَيَّةَ بْنَ خَلَفٍ وَلَمْ يَشُكَّ. قَالَ أَبُو إِسْحَاقَ وَنَسِيتُ السَّابِعَ.
A similar report (as no. 4650) was narrated from Abu Ishaq with this chain of narration, and he added: "And he (s.a.w) liked to repeat his supplication three times: 'O Allah, it is for You to deal with the Quraish, O Allah, it is for You to deal with the Quraish, O Allah, it is for You to deal with the Quraish,' - three times. And among them he mentioned Al-Walid bin 'Utbah and Umayyah bin Khalaf - he was not uncertain." Abu Ishaq said: "And I forgot the seventh."
